    I just checked the on line access to H.O. 249 at:
    
    
    http://www.nga.mil/portal/site/maritime/?epi_menuItemID=8755b5dbee96c4327b2a7fbd3227a759&epi_menuID=35ad5b8aabcefa1a0fc133443927a759&epi_baseMenuID=e106a3b5e50edce1fec24fd73927a759
    
    and found that the duplicated pages, 133, 139 and 152, 158 are still
    there. It appears that the missing minus sign problem has been
    corrected though.
    
    You can go to my prior posting on November 17, 2008 at:
    
    
    http://groups.google.com/group/NavList/browse_thread/thread/c9fa0798c9594bf8?hl=en
    
    
    and down load copies of these pages that I posted from  my error free
    1970 edition.
